I was a big fan of Marvel's wsetern comics in the 60's - 70's.

Amongst the most popular listed below, who were your favorites and why?

Rawhide Kid Two-Gun Kid Kid Colt Outlaw Ringo Kid Gunhawk(s) Ghost Rider Black Rider Matt Slade Wyatt Earp

I'll start by suggesting The Ghost Rider, The Black Rider and Two Gun were my favorites at the time. I suspect now, that was mainly do to the mystery-type hero influences in these book. As I look back and re-read some of these classics, Kid Colt, Gunhawk and The Ringo Kid are my current favorites. IMO, the artwork and storys themselves are a notch above the other books.

I'm a big fan of the Ringo Kid, mainly for the superior Joe Maneely & John Severin art his stories usually had. The Rawhide Kid was the best of the 60's titles, and kept doing all-new stories the longest. I'm also rather fond of the Black Rider
